Welcome to this expanded 3-bedroom, 1-bath Whittier home offering 1,505 sq. ft. of living space on a large, flat 5,758 sq. ft. lot. Located on a quiet, tree-lined street, this home features a spacious kitchen that opens to the living room and separate dining area, plus a permitted 420 sq. ft. step-down family room with brick fireplace and high wood-beam ceilings—perfect for gatherings or additional living flexibility. Key upgrades include: 2021 electrical panel, copper plumbing, dual pane windows, scraped ceilings, laminate flooring, 5 ceiling fans, updated sewer line, and carpeted bedrooms for comfort. The property also offers an expanded two-car garage and plenty of outdoor yard space to design or expand as needed. A solid home with great layout, in a well-established neighborhood—ready for your personal touches.

This 1950-built home benefits from significant recent upgrades, including a 2021 electrical panel, copper plumbing, dual-pane windows, and an updated sewer line, ensuring major systems are functional and within their expected lifespan. The bathroom has been tastefully renovated with modern tiling and a glass shower enclosure. While the kitchen features older, honey-oak cabinets and appears dated, it is functional. The property also lacks central air conditioning, which may be a consideration for some buyers. However, the extensive system updates and modern bathroom, combined with updated flooring and paint in living areas, make it move-in ready with no immediate renovation required, aligning with a 'Good' condition score.
